Description:
In this learning object, the user will learn what HPSAs, MUAs and MUPs are and how they are determined. Contains audio.

After this lesson, you will be able to:

  • Differentiate between HPSAs, MUAs, and MUPs;
  • Assess whether a situation qualifies for a medically underserved designation based on the criteria for designation; and
  • Classify scenarios into the subcategories of geographic, population, or facilities based on qualifying criteria.
